# Break-Glass Access — InvoForge Renderer

Plugin authors normally interact with the InvoForge PDF renderer through the sandboxed plugin API only. Break-glass access exists solely for incidents where a malformed plugin corrupts the render queue and the sandbox cannot be reached. Request approval from the on-call steward first; all break-glass sessions are logged and reviewed within 24 hours. Once approval is granted, unlock the emergency console using the recovery passphrase that appears immediately below.

recovery phrase for yawif-hahif: druys-kelius-ralax-raliel

## Step 4 — Migrating LiftSim dispatch profiles

Alright, this is the fiddly one. LiftSim 3.x moves dispatch profiles out of the binary and into the service config, so the old hardcoded "rush hour" and "off-peak" presets are gone. Before you cut the release, export any custom profiles from 2.x with the export-profiles command, then paste them into the new config format. The simulator refuses to start without at least one profile defined. For reference, the defaults shipped with 3.0 are as follows.

deployment values, bafog-kahog:
RALWYN_LOG_LEVEL=error
RALWYN_METRICS_HOST=metrics.ralwyn.norvalabs.corp
RALWYN_POOL_SIZE=4

**Capacity note — Vellastra dispatch simulator.** For the eng sync: simulating the 40-car Marrowgate tower at 10x speed saturates one worker at roughly 9k rider events/sec, so we'll shard by bank rather than by floor. Memory stays flat if the event ring is sized correctly. The knobs we propose locking in are these.

tuning table, hahof-tafop:
RATE_LIMITS = {
    "ulaix": 10,
    "wenath": 1,
}